Hedging is another popular form of risk management and involves strategically combining assets that are chosen to offset the movements of one another. For example, when investing in stock you can buy an option to sell that stock at a specific price in the future. That interacted portfolio of stock and option is now more risk types in software testing unlikely to shift below a given value. As with the diversification method, there is an extra cost, as there’s a premium on buying options. There are various different financial risks that can be protected against by using hedging. These include interest rate, currency, commodity, credit and equity risk to name a few.

At its most basic, the perception of risk is an intuitive form of risk analysis. A disadvantage of defining risk as the product of impact and probability is that it presumes, unrealistically, that decision-makers are risk-neutral. A risk-neutral person’s utility is proportional to the expected value of the payoff. For example, a risk-neutral person would consider 20% chance of winning $1 million exactly as desirable as getting a certain $200,000. However, most decision-makers are not actually risk-neutral and would not consider these equivalent choices.

Anthony Giddens and Ulrich Beck argued that whilst humans have always been subjected to a level of risk – such as natural disasters– these have usually been perceived as produced by non-human forces. Modern societies, however, are exposed to risks such as pollution, that are the result of the modernization process itself. Giddens defines these two types of risks as external risks and manufactured risks. While risk assessment is often described as a logical, cognitive process, emotion also has a significant role in determining how people react to risks and make decisions about them. Some argue that intuitive emotional reactions are the predominant method by which humans evaluate risk.

Whereas pure risk is beyond human control and can only result in a loss if it occurs, speculative risk is risk that is taken on voluntarily and can result in either a profit or loss. Almost all financial investment activities, for example, are considered speculative risk because they are chosen risks and can result in loss or gain. Property pure risks include the potential of fire, floods, hurricanes and other natural disasters to damage or destroy property, including buildings and the contents of buildings. Property pure risk can incur both direct and indirect losses, as risk experts Etti Baranoff et al. explained in Risk Management for Individuals and Enterprises.
